Volcanic Alert Level 2 indicates the primary hazards are those expected during volcanic unrest; steam discharge, volcanic gas, earthquakes, landslides and hydrothermal activity. Indonesia's Volcano Alert Level consists of 4 stages, from the lowest to highest level of unrest and eruption these are: Normal, Waspada (Advisory), Siaga (Watch), and Awas (Warning) . For the Mt Pinatubo eruption, we estimate a reduction in ocean heat content of about 3 x 10(22) J and a global sea-level fall of about 5 mm.
